How Common Is The Last Name Owuama? popularity and diffusion
Owuama is the 671,677th most commonly used last name internationally. It is borne by approximately 1 in 16,376,508 people. The surname Owuama occurs predominantly in Africa, where 95 percent of Owuama live; 95 percent live in West Africa and 95 percent live in Atlantic-Niger Africa.
This last name is most frequent in Nigeria, where it is borne by 422 people, or 1 in 419,770. In Nigeria Owuama is most frequent in: Lagos, where 25 percent reside, Rivers, where 12 percent reside and Abia, where 12 percent reside. Beside Nigeria this last name exists in 3 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 3 percent reside and England, where 2 percent reside.
